Why ​Future-Proofing Education ⁢Matters

With the rise of automation, artificial intelligence, and disruptive business​ models, many traditional jobs are disappearing while new ones ‍emerge. The World Economic Forum predicts that 65% of children entering primary school today will work in jobs that don’t currently exist. Preparing​ learners for this evolving​ landscape ​means more than updating curricula; it ​requires systemic, forward-thinking ⁤educational policy ​reforms.

1. Embracing Digital Transformation ‌in ⁢Education

  • Integrate ⁢EdTech: Encourage the ‍use of educational technology platforms, online resources, ‍and digital assessment ‍tools to enable personalized, adaptive learning experiences.
  • Invest in⁢ Infrastructure: Ensure all schools, including rural and underserved communities, have high-speed internet and access to ​modern devices, narrowing⁣ the⁣ digital‌ divide.
  • Ongoing Teacher Training: ⁤ Implement professional growth programs focused on digital ‌literacy and new ​teaching methodologies ⁣to maximize EdTech’s potential.

Benefit: Digital transformation not only prepares students for technology-driven careers but‍ also makes learning accessible‌ and inclusive for ⁣all.

2. Fostering Critical thinking and Problem-Solving Skills

as​ rote memorization loses relevance, curricula must‍ prioritize 21st-century skills ⁤such as critical thinking, creativity, collaboration, and problem-solving. Policymakers‍ should:

  • Redesign assessments to evaluate higher-order⁢ thinking, not ‍just factual recall.
  • Adopt‌ project-based and ​experiential learning approaches.
  • Provide ⁤opportunities for interdisciplinary studies, blending sciences, ‌arts, and humanities.

3.Promoting Lifelong Learning and Flexible Pathways

The concept of a‌ “job for ⁣life” is fading. To⁤ keep pace, future-proof education​ should‍ empower students with a growth mindset‍ and adaptability. ‍Key strategies include:

  • flexible Curriculum Pathways: Encourage modular credentials, micro-degrees, and stackable certifications that allow learners to upskill and ‍reskill‍ continuously.
  • Partnerships with Industry: Collaborate with employers⁣ to ensure curricula align with⁤ current and future labor market demands.
  • Resource Centers: Develop community learning hubs ​or digital resource centers accessible ⁣to learners of ‍all ‍ages.

4. ⁤Embedding ⁣social-Emotional Learning (SEL)

Academic success alone ⁣is not enough.⁣ Navigating the future requires emotional intelligence, resilience, and social⁢ skills. Policymakers should:

  • Integrate SEL frameworks within the national curriculum.
  • Train teachers to model and nurture SEL competencies in classrooms.
  • Incorporate ​mental health resources and peer support programs⁣ into schools.

5. building Global Competence and Cultural Awareness

In an interconnected world, ⁢students must​ appreciate diversity, communicate across cultures, and tackle global challenges. Effective strategies include:

  • Incorporating global citizenship education into policy and ⁢curriculum guidelines.
  • Supporting international‌ exchange programs,virtual classroom collaborations,and ⁢multilingual⁣ education.
  • Integrating sustainability,ethics,and environmental education into lesson ‌plans.

Practical⁣ Tips for Policymakers

  • Start with pilot programs in select schools to test innovative policies before scaling.
  • Collect continuous feedback‌ from students, teachers, ⁢and parents for iterative improvement.
  • Leverage public-private partnerships for ⁢resources,​ mentorship, and curriculum development.
  • Enact ⁣ legislation that ‌encourages adaptability in funding, standards,⁤ and educational innovation.
  • Measure success with broad metrics, including⁢ SEL progress, creativity, and digital fluency—not just standardized test scores.

Case Study: Finland’s Innovative Education Policies

Finland ​consistently tops ⁣global education rankings‍ thanks to its forward-thinking approach.‍ Key features include:

  • Minimal standardized testing,⁢ replaced by teacher-designed assessments focused on critical thinking and ⁣creativity.
  • Emphasis on teacher training, professional autonomy, and student well-being.
  • flexible, interdisciplinary curricula that blend academics with real-world problem-solving.
  • Regular curriculum reviews to ensure alignment with technological,social,and economic trends.

Lesson for ⁣Policymakers: By placing trust in educators, embracing flexibility,⁣ and prioritizing holistic development, Finland demonstrates how education ‌systems⁢ can remain agile and effective.

Challenges​ in Implementing Future-Proof ⁢Education Policies

  • resource ⁣Disparities: ⁢ Unequal access to ‍technology and teacher training can widen education gaps.
  • Resistance to Change: ⁢ Traditional stakeholders may ​hesitate to embrace new⁣ methods.
  • Funding Constraints: Budgets may lag behind the need for rapid innovation.
  • Data Privacy: Digital solutions require robust policies to protect student data and ⁣privacy.

Solution: Continuous dialog, transparent evidence-sharing, and phased implementation ‍can help overcome ​barriers.
